Como criar um dashboard de finanças pessoais com Open Banking e Google Data Studio

Aprenda a criar um dashboard de finanças pessoais integrando dados via Open Banking no Google Data Studio e otimize seu controle financeiro de forma automatizada.

Como criar um dashboard de finanças pessoais com Open Banking e Google Data Studio

Nos últimos anos, o termo dashboard finanças pessoais open banking tem ganhado destaque entre quem busca maior controle e transparência sobre seu dinheiro. Integrar dados financeiros de diferentes instituições em um único painel não é mais privilégio de grandes empresas: com o Open Banking e o Google Data Studio, é possível construir relatórios visuais e automatizados para monitorar contas, gastos e metas de forma intuitiva. Para facilitar seu aprendizado, você pode conferir livros sobre Open Banking em Amazon.

Este guia detalhado apresenta um passo a passo completo para montar um dashboard de finanças pessoais usando o Google Data Studio e dados obtidos via API de Open Banking. Além disso, você encontrará dicas de segurança, boas práticas de modelagem e sugestões de ferramentas complementares que potencializarão sua análise financeira.

O que é Open Banking e como ele potencializa seu dashboard financeiro

Visão geral do Open Banking

Open Banking é um conjunto de normas e APIs que permite o compartilhamento de dados financeiros entre instituições, com a autorização do usuário. No Brasil, esse sistema é regulamentado pelo Banco Central e já está em vigor, permitindo que aplicativos e plataformas agreguem informações de contas, transações e produtos financeiros de diferentes bancos.

Ao usar Open Banking, você pode centralizar dados de múltiplas contas correntes, cartões de crédito e investimentos em um único local. Isso facilita a análise de padrões de consumo, a gestão de orçamentos e o planejamento de metas, reduzindo a necessidade de conferir manualmente cada extrato bancário.

Benefícios de integrar Open Banking ao seu dashboard

Integrar dados de Open Banking ao seu dashboard finanças pessoais open banking traz vantagens como:

  • Atualização automática de informações: basta configurar o conector uma vez e os dados são atualizados regularmente.
  • Visão consolidada do fluxo de caixa: acompanhe saldos e movimentações em tempo real, sem depender de downloads manuais.
  • Segmentação de despesas: categorize transações diretamente no painel, facilitando análises de consumo.
  • Acesso seguro: as APIs seguem padrões de segurança e criptografia, garantindo confidencialidade.

Para reforçar seu aprendizado, você também pode ler mais sobre como usar Open Banking para otimizar suas finanças pessoais.

Por que usar o Google Data Studio para seu dashboard de finanças pessoais

Principais recursos do Google Data Studio

O Google Data Studio é uma ferramenta gratuita de criação de relatórios e painéis interativos. Entre seus recursos mais úteis para finanças pessoais, destacam-se:

  • Conectores nativos e personalizados: é possível usar conectores prontos do Google ou criar conexões via API.
  • Visualizações diversificadas: tabelas, gráficos de barras, linhas, pizza e indicadores numéricos.
  • Filtros dinâmicos: selecione períodos ou categorias de despesas em tempo real.
  • Compartilhamento fácil: publique seu dashboard em um link seguro, controle quem pode visualizar ou editar.

Vantagens frente a outras ferramentas

Em comparação com planilhas ou softwares pagos, o Google Data Studio oferece:

  • Integração nativa com outras plataformas Google, como Google Sheets e BigQuery.
  • Custo zero para uso completo, sem limitações de usuários ou relatórios.
  • Interface amigável: arraste e solte elementos para montar o layout desejado.
  • Atualizações automáticas: não é necessário realizar downloads periódicos de CSV.

Se você já usa planilhas para acompanhar seu orçamento, confira nosso tutorial de como configurar alertas personalizados no Google Sheets usando Open Banking.

Passo a passo: configurando seu dashboard com Open Banking e Google Data Studio

Passo 1: Obtenção das credenciais da API Open Banking

Para acessar os dados bancários, é preciso solicitar credenciais (client_id e client_secret) ao seu banco ou instituição de pagamento. Cada instituição tem um portal de desenvolvedor onde você registra seu aplicativo e define os escopos de acesso, como leitura de contas e transações.

Ao solicitar as credenciais, selecione apenas os escopos necessários, garantindo menor exposição de dados. Após receber client_id, client_secret e endpoint de autenticação, você já pode avançar para a integração com o Data Studio.

Passo 2: Conectando a API ao Google Data Studio via conector personalizado

O Google Data Studio oferece a opção de criar conectores usando o Apps Script ou usar conectores de parceiros que suportam Open Banking. Opcionalmente, você pode implementar uma função em Python para servir de ponte entre a API bancária e o Data Studio, publicando-a como um webhook.

Para usar o conector do Apps Script:

  1. Acesse https://datastudio.google.com e clique em Conectar.
  2. Escolha Desenvolver conector e cole o código de autenticação fornecido no portal de desenvolvedor do seu banco.
  3. Teste a conexão e selecione os campos que serão expostos no Data Studio, como data da transação, valor, descrição e categoria.

Se preferir um conector pronto, verifique opções de terceiros na Comunidade de Conectores do Data Studio.

Passo 3: Modelando os dados e criando visualizações

Com a origem de dados conectada, é hora de construir as visualizações. Siga estas recomendações:

  • Utilize gráficos de linha para acompanhar saldo mensal ao longo do tempo.
  • Empregue gráficos de pizza ou barras para análise de categorias de despesas.
  • Adicione métricas-chave, como total de gastos do mês, renda total e saldo atual.
  • Insira filtros de data e categoria para permitir análises detalhadas.

Organize o layout em seções lógicas (receitas, despesas, saldo) e utilize cores que facilitem a distinção entre itens positivos e negativos.

Passo 4: Automatizando a atualização dos dados

Para manter seu dashboard finanças pessoais open banking sempre atualizado, configure a atualização automática:

  1. Na fonte de dados do Data Studio, clique em Configurações de atualização.
  2. Escolha a frequência desejada (diária, a cada 6 horas ou hora em hora).
  3. Garanta que seu conector suporte tokens de atualização para reautenticar sem intervenção manual.

Com isso, seu painel exibirá dados recentes de forma automática, permitindo análises em tempo real.

Ferramentas adicionais e dicas para otimizar seu dashboard financeiro

Automatização de alertas e relatórios periódicos

Além do painel interativo, você pode configurar alertas e relatórios automáticos:

  • Use o recurso de agendamento do Data Studio para enviar relatórios semanais por e-mail.
  • Integre com o Google Sheets para disparo de scripts via App Script, que notifiquem quando o saldo ficar abaixo de um valor pré-definido.
  • Combine com serviços de notificação como Twilio ou Telegram para alertas instantâneos.

Integração com outras plataformas

Para enriquecer seu dashboard, considere integrar dados de:

  • Planilhas de orçamento ou ERP via Google Sheets ou BigQuery.
  • Serviços de investimento, importando saldo de corretoras e carteiras de cripto.
  • Aplicativos de gestão de despesas, exportando relatórios em CSV e conectando-os ao Data Studio.

Boas práticas de segurança e privacidade

Proteção das credenciais e tokens de acesso

Mantenha suas credenciais seguras e nunca as exponha em códigos públicos. Utilize variáveis de ambiente ou gerenciadores de segredos para armazenar client_id, client_secret e tokens de atualização.

Verifique periodicamente a validade dos tokens e renove-os antes do vencimento para evitar interrupções no fluxo de dados.

Conformidade com a LGPD e regulamentações

Como as informações financeiras são dados sensíveis, garanta conformidade com a LGPD (Lei Geral de Proteção de Dados). Informe aos usuários como seus dados serão utilizados, obtenha consentimentos claros e permita a revogação de acesso a qualquer momento.

Mantenha registros de consentimento e de chamadas à API para auditorias futuras.

Conclusão

Um dashboard finanças pessoais open banking no Google Data Studio é uma solução poderosa para monitorar receitas, despesas e saldos de forma clara e automatizada. Ao seguir este guia, você terá um painel customizado, seguro e sempre atualizado, possibilitando tomadas de decisão mais embasadas e o alcance de metas financeiras.

Para complementar sua experiência, confira aplicativos de gestão financeira em Amazon e leve seu controle financeiro para o próximo nível!


Ricardo Almeida
Ricardo Almeida
Este site faz parte da Webility Network network CNPJ 33.573.255/0001-00